This is a post to remind you about your local TerraCycle station in the Vet school library (260.2.014).
By recycling the following items to the TerraCycle station, you will help contribute to the appropriate disposal of complex rubbish which would otherwise pile up in landfills and pollute our planet. Please see the photos for where to bring your recyclables.
What you can bring to the CASIG TerraCycle station:
-ANY brand of toothpaste tubes and caps, floss containers, toothbrushes, electric toothbrush heads.
-ALL brands of blades and razors and the rigid packaging they come in.
-Stationary inc: Pens, felt tips, highlighters, markers, correction tape, fountain pens.
-GLAD and other branded snack/sandwich bags, and Cling wrap
-ALL brands of glass or plastic skincare tubes, tubs, bottles and sprays, ALL brands of flexible plastic skincare packaging.
-ANY brands of old glasses
The infographics provide more details about what can and cannot be recycled at this station. If you’re unsure, we say ‘When in doubt, leave it out’, or simply send CASIG a message and we can guide you with your sustainable choices.
Furthermore, any blister packs can be handed in for recycling at the pharmacy area of The Animal Hospital.
At CASIG, we understand how challenging and overwhelming it can be to recycle appropriately. We hope that this will help you with your carbon footprint.
